LogisticsNow Wins the Sustainability Leaders Track at Supernova Challenge Dubai 2025

LogisticsNow, a vertical AI logistics-tech platform, has won the Sustainability Leaders Track at the Supernova Challenge Dubai 2025, a key category within one of the world’s largest and most competitive global startup events. The recognition places LogisticsNow among leading technology innovators delivering measurable impact in sustainable logistics with multi-million-dollar savings and transformative supply-chain outcomes for global enterprises.

How LogisticsNow Drives Impact

LogisticsNow builds freight intelligence infrastructure for global B2B commerce. Its core platform, LoRRI.ai, functions as a Smart Logistics Grid, unifying more than $2.5 billion in freight data with AI models and network analytics to elevate how enterprises plan, procure, and optimize logistics.

LoRRI.ai supports companies across four key areas:

  • Freight Intelligence & Procurement: Market benchmarking and data-backed sourcing, with high-speed, end-to-end procurement execution.
  • Dispatch Planning & Execution: Improved utilization and planning across complex, distributed networks.
  • Mode and Truck-Type Optimization: Selecting the most efficient transport modes and asset types based on cost and performance.
  • Emissions-Aware Decision-Making: Tools to evaluate and actively reduce the environmental footprint of freight operations.

By standardizing and analyzing freight intelligence, LogisticsNow helps enterprises achieve measurable improvements in cost efficiency and resilience. The platform is designed to be interoperable across industries and geographies, making it adaptable for complex, multi-lane freight movements.

Key Metrics and Achievements

  • 250%+ year-on-year growth across India and Europe
  • $2.5 billion+ in aggregated freight intelligence
  • Partnerships with leading shippers including Kimberly-Clark, Pernod Ricard, Perfetti Van Melle, and Apollo Tyres
  • Collaboration with 2,200+ carriers across 80,000+ freight routes globally
  • Optimized/transacted $500 million+ in freight spends
  • $21 million+ in savings delivered
  • Recognized and backed by leaders associated with Shell, Walmart (Flipkart), and Carnegie Mellon University alumni

About LogisticsNow

Headquartered in Mumbai, LogisticsNow is a freight intelligence company building digital infrastructure that connects shippers, carriers, and supply-chain partners through data-driven insights. Its Smart Logistics Grid, LoRRI.ai, combines AI, network analytics, and freight intelligence to help enterprises plan, manage, and optimize freight operations across multiple geographies—driving down costs and emissions while improving reliability and service levels.
